INGREDIENTS:
- Prime Rib Roast, SignaturePRIME (3-Bone or 4-Bone)
- 1/4-1/2 cup softened unsalted butter
- 1-2 tablespoon freshly ground black pepper.
- 1-2 teaspoon herbes de Provence
- Kosher salt to taste
- Note - use higher amounts above for 4-Bone roast and lower for 3-Bone roast
STEPS:
- Place the prime rib roast on a plate and let sit for 2 to 4 hours to reach room temperature.
- Preheat the oven to 500 degrees F (260 degrees C).
- In a bowl, combine softened butter, black pepper, and herbes de Provence. Mix the ingredients until well blended.
- Spread the butter mixture evenly over the entire roast, then season generously with kosher salt.
- Roast the prime rib in the preheated oven for 30 minutes (3-Bone) or 50 minutes (4-Bone). (Multiply the exact weight by 5 minutes.)
- Turn off the oven and leave the roast inside with the door closed. Let the roast sit in the oven for 2 hours.
- Remove the roast from the oven, slice, and serve.
